end of an era as western marina shop relocates THERE was an air of mystery during the final day of trading for Western Marine at Bulloch Harbour last weekend – its final day at its longstanding premises, that is, as the Dalkey store is relocating to a new home for the next stage in its life. With its next address yet to be revealed, there was an upbeat atmosphere at the store as the staff, customers and wellwishers called in for a final shop. Pictured are Marian Kavanagh, Evie Conway, Sean Magee, Seoinin Shaffrey, Hogan and Mairead Magee, who were delighted to look forward to Western Marine’s relocation and reopening in its new premises – as soon as it is revealed ...

Bailey appoints father to her backroom team Fine Gael deputy rejects ‘nepotism’ criticism; experience and effectiveness cited
emma nolan
NEWLY elected Fine Gael TD for Dun Laoghaire Maria Bailey has appointed her father, Cllr John Bailey (FG), as her parliamentary assistant. A spokesperson for
Fine Gael confirmed that the role is being shared between Cllr Bailey and Cllr Marie Baker. Speaking to The Gazette, Deputy Bailey said: “Both councillors are 12 years on Dun Laoghaire Rathdow n-
County Council, have vast experience and knowledge of the constituency. “I think the word ‘nepotism’ is used too freely.” However, Cllr Karl Gill (PBP) criticised Deputy Bailey’s decision to hire Cllrs Bailey and Baker to
the role, deeming it “necessary nepotism for the Baileys”. Deputy Bailey said: “This is not about nepotism – this is about being effective and having the right experience.” Full Story on Page 6
